Take a boat trip to the famous St. Paul's Islands, believed to be the shipwreck site of Saint Paul. Enjoy breathtaking views and historical sights.
Experience the diverse marine life at the Malta National Aquarium. It's a perfect spot for families and sea life enthusiasts.
Discover a variety of shops, from high-end brands to local boutiques, at the Bay Street Shopping Complex.
Relax on the sandy shores of Bugibba Beach, per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and beach games.

Saint Paul's Bay in Malta offers several pros for travelers:
Scenic Beauty: Saint Paul's Bay is known for its stunning coastal views, crystal-clear waters, and picturesque landscapes. Visitors can enjoy relaxing on the beach, exploring the rugged coastline, and taking in the natural beauty of the area.
Water Activities: The bay is popular for water activities such as swimming, snorkeling, diving, and boating. The calm waters and diverse marine life make it an ideal spot for water enthusiasts.
History and Culture: Saint Paul's Bay has a rich history dating back to ancient times, with numerous historical sites and cultural attractions to explore. Visitors can visit the nearby town of Mdina, explore ancient ruins, and learn about the area's fascinating past.
Dining and Nightlife: The bay offers a variety of restaurants, cafes, and bars where visitors can enjoy delicious Maltese cuisine and fresh seafood. In the evenings, the area comes alive with vibrant nightlife, offering entertainment options for every taste.
Accessibility: Saint Paul's Bay is easily accessible from the main cities in Malta, making it a convenient destination for travelers looking to explore the island. Public transportation and taxis are readily available for those without a car.
Overall, Saint Paul's Bay is a beautiful and vibrant destination in Malta, offering a mix of natural beauty, history, culture, and entertainment for travelers to enjoy.

Some potential cons of traveling to Saint Paul’s Bay in Malta include:
Crowds: During peak tourist seasons, Saint Paul’s Bay can become quite crowded with visitors, which may detract from the overall peacefulness of the area.
Tourist traps: As a popular tourist destination, there may be some areas in Saint Paul’s Bay that cater more towards tourists and could be overpriced or lack authenticity.
Limited public transportation: While there are bus services available in Malta, the public transportation system may not be as efficient or convenient for exploring Saint Paul’s Bay and the surrounding areas.
Tourist scams: Like in any tourist destination, visitors should be cautious of potential scams or fraud targeting tourists in Saint Paul’s Bay.
Weather conditions: Malta can experience hot summers with high temperatures, which may be uncomfortable for some travelers, especially those not used to such weather conditions.
Environmental concerns: As a popular tourist spot, there may be environmental impacts on the natural beauty of Saint Paul’s Bay, such as littering or damage to marine ecosystems.
